Given in input the maximum degree P, the algorithm furnishes a ordered list of two dimensional vectors [i,j] i,j>=0 such that i+j<=P-1
P=2 indexes=[0,0;1,0;0,1]
P=3 indexes=[0,0;1,0;0,1;2,0;1,1;0,2]
